1 thing that has to improve is the play calling in the red zone. Let’s look at the Tigers last drive in the 2nd qtr.
It starts at our own 35 and we run the ball 8 straight times for 53 yards which puts us at 2nd and 7 from the Ed’s 12 yard line.
At that point we have 7 more plays and end up at the Ed’s 25 yard line for a FG.
On those 7 plays we went 1-4 passing for 4 yds
and 3 rushes for 3 yds and 3 penalties for 30 yds.

For the game when the Tigers were in the red zone
2-6 passing for 5 yds
6 rushes for minus 4 yds.

Just a complete mess from the press box to the sidelines to the field.
